Compartilhar via


AppServicePlan interface

Plano do Serviço de Aplicativo.

Extends

Propriedades

freeOfferExpirationTime

A hora em que a oferta gratuita do farm de servidores expira.

geoRegion

Localização geográfica do plano de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

hostingEnvironmentProfile

Especificação do Ambiente do Serviço de Aplicativo a ser usado para o plano de Serviço de Aplicativo.

hyperV

Se o plano do serviço de aplicativo de contêiner do Hyper-V for true, false caso contrário, .

isSpot

Se true, esse plano Serviço de Aplicativo possui instâncias spot.

isXenon

Obsoleto: se o plano do serviço de aplicativo de contêiner do Hyper-V for true, false caso contrário, .

maximumElasticWorkerCount

Número máximo de trabalhos permitidos para este Plano de Serviço de Aplicativo ElasticScaleEnabled

maximumNumberOfWorkers

Número máximo de instâncias que podem ser atribuídas a esse plano de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

numberOfSites

Número de aplicativos atribuídos a esse plano de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

perSiteScaling

Se true, os aplicativos atribuídos a esse plano de Serviço de Aplicativo poderão ser dimensionados de forma independente. Se false, os aplicativos atribuídos a esse plano de Serviço de Aplicativo serão dimensionados para todas as instâncias do plano.

provisioningState

Estado de provisionamento do Ambiente do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

reserved

Se o plano truedo serviço de aplicativo do Linux for , false caso contrário, .

resourceGroup

Grupo de recursos do plano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

sku

Descrição de um SKU para um recurso escalonável.

spotExpirationTime

A hora em que o farm de servidores expira. Válido somente se for um farm de servidores spot.

status

Serviço de Aplicativo status do plano.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

subscription

Serviço de Aplicativo assinatura do plano.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

targetWorkerCount

Dimensionamento da contagem de trabalhos.

targetWorkerSizeId

Dimensionando a ID do tamanho do trabalho.

workerTierName

Camada de trabalho de destino atribuída ao plano de Serviço de Aplicativo.

Propriedades herdadas

id

ID do rec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

kind

Tipo de recurso.

location

Local do recurso.

name

Nome do rec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

tags

Marcas de recurso.

type

Tipo de rec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

Detalhes da propriedade

freeOfferExpirationTime

A hora em que a oferta gratuita do farm de servidores expira.

freeOfferExpirationTime?: Date

Valor da propriedade

Date

geoRegion

Localização geográfica do plano de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

geoRegion?: string

Valor da propriedade

string

hostingEnvironmentProfile

Especificação do Ambiente do Serviço de Aplicativo a ser usado para o plano de Serviço de Aplicativo.

hostingEnvironmentProfile?: HostingEnvironmentProfile

Valor da propriedade

hyperV

Se o plano do serviço de aplicativo de contêiner do Hyper-V for true, false caso contrário, .

hyperV?: boolean

Valor da propriedade

boolean

isSpot

Se true, esse plano Serviço de Aplicativo possui instâncias spot.

isSpot?: boolean

Valor da propriedade

boolean

isXenon

Obsoleto: se o plano do serviço de aplicativo de contêiner do Hyper-V for true, false caso contrário, .

isXenon?: boolean

Valor da propriedade

boolean

maximumElasticWorkerCount

Número máximo de trabalhos permitidos para este Plano de Serviço de Aplicativo ElasticScaleEnabled

maximumElasticWorkerCount?: number

Valor da propriedade

number

maximumNumberOfWorkers

Número máximo de instâncias que podem ser atribuídas a esse plano de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

maximumNumberOfWorkers?: number

Valor da propriedade

number

numberOfSites

Número de aplicativos atribuídos a esse plano de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

numberOfSites?: number

Valor da propriedade

number

perSiteScaling

Se true, os aplicativos atribuídos a esse plano de Serviço de Aplicativo poderão ser dimensionados de forma independente. Se false, os aplicativos atribuídos a esse plano de Serviço de Aplicativo serão dimensionados para todas as instâncias do plano.

perSiteScaling?: boolean

Valor da propriedade

boolean

provisioningState

Estado de provisionamento do Ambiente do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

provisioningState?: ProvisioningState

Valor da propriedade

reserved

Se o plano truedo serviço de aplicativo do Linux for , false caso contrário, .

reserved?: boolean

Valor da propriedade

boolean

resourceGroup

Grupo de recursos do plano Serviço de Aplicativo.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

resourceGroup?: string

Valor da propriedade

string

sku

Descrição de um SKU para um recurso escalonável.

sku?: SkuDescription

Valor da propriedade

spotExpirationTime

A hora em que o farm de servidores expira. Válido somente se for um farm de servidores spot.

spotExpirationTime?: Date

Valor da propriedade

Date

status

Serviço de Aplicativo status do plano.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

status?: StatusOptions

Valor da propriedade

subscription

Serviço de Aplicativo assinatura do plano.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

subscription?: string

Valor da propriedade

string

targetWorkerCount

Dimensionamento da contagem de trabalhos.

targetWorkerCount?: number

Valor da propriedade

number

targetWorkerSizeId

Dimensionando a ID do tamanho do trabalho.

targetWorkerSizeId?: number

Valor da propriedade

number

workerTierName

Camada de trabalho de destino atribuída ao plano de Serviço de Aplicativo.

workerTierName?: string

Valor da propriedade

string

Detalhes das propriedades herdadas

id

ID do rec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

id?: string

Valor da propriedade

string

Herdado deResource.id

kind

Tipo de recurso.

kind?: string

Valor da propriedade

string

Herdado deResource.kind

location

Local do recurso.

location: string

Valor da propriedade

string

Herdado deResource.location

name

Nome do rec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

name?: string

Valor da propriedade

string

Herdado deResource.name

tags

Marcas de recurso.

tags?: {[propertyName: string]: string}

Valor da propriedade

{[propertyName: string]: string}

Herdado deResource.tags

type

Tipo de recurso. OBSERVAÇÃO: essa propriedade não será serializada. Ele só pode ser preenchido pelo servidor.

type?: string

Valor da propriedade

string

Herdado deResource.type